Exodus 10:16-22 Catholic Public Domain Version (CPDV)

16. For this reason, Pharaoh hurriedly called Moses and Aaron, and he said to them: "I have sinned against the Lord your God, and against you.

17. But now, release me from my sin even this time, and petition the Lord your God, so that he may take this death away from me."

18. And Moses, departing from the sight of Pharaoh, prayed to the Lord.

19. And he caused a very strong wind to blow from the west, and, seizing the locusts, it cast them into the Red Sea. There remained not so much as one in all the parts of Egypt.

20. And the Lord hardened the heart of Pharaoh; neither did he release the sons of Israel.

21. Then the Lord said to Moses: "Extend your hand into the sky. And let there be a darkness over the land of Egypt, so dense that they may be able to feel it."

22. And Moses extended his hand into the sky. And there came a horrible darkness in the entire land of Egypt for three days.
